Apryl Washington Beta Class Honoree A proud graduate of Paul Quinn College, Class of Spring 1997, she is a dedicated educator, mentor, coach, and community leader committed to empowering youth and strengthening communities across the Dallas–Fort Worth area. For decades, she has served students both inside and outside the classroom, making a lasting impact through education, athletics, and mentorship. In 2017, she founded Statuesque Queens SC, an organization focused on community service, leadership development, and mentoring young women. Through this platform and other outreach initiatives, she has organized and participated in numerous charitable efforts throughout the DFW area, including Feed the Homeless events, coat drives through Hanging Love, back-to-school drives, and laptop giveaways for students in need. She is also the founder of the nonprofit organization Heel Your Sole, which provides gently worn shoes to local shelters and organizations such as Buckner Children’s Home, ensuring that underserved individuals have access to basic necessities. As a mentor, she has gained recognition for transforming the lives of young people. One notable success story includes guiding a young woman once labeled a “menace to society” from high school to enrollment at Jarvis Christian College, reflecting her deep belief in the potential and promise of every student. In education and athletics, she has built an exceptional record of success. She currently serves as Science Chair and Swim, Softball, and Cheer Coach at Roosevelt High School, and holds the distinction of being the most winning coach in Texas with 209 first-place trophies. Her impact is equally strong in the classroom. As of March 2, 2026, her students achieved the second-highest Mock Biology scores under Townview Magnet, with 113 of 118 students passing, demonstrating the power of effective instruction, mentorship, and student support. Through education, mentorship, athletics, and community outreach, she continues to inspire and uplift the next generation while making a lasting impact across the Dallas community. |
